Easy iOS Downgrade: How to Downgrade iPhone iOS + Tips


Easy iOS Downgrade: How to Downgrade iPhone iOS + Tips

The act of reverting an iPhone’s operating system to an earlier version is a process often undertaken by users experiencing performance issues or compatibility problems after updating to a newer iOS release. For example, a user might choose to perform this action if a recent iOS update significantly reduces battery life on their device or introduces bugs that negatively impact functionality.

This process offers the potential to restore stability and usability to a device affected by software updates. Historically, individuals have sought this method to regain features removed in later versions or to maintain compatibility with specific applications or accessories not yet optimized for the latest iOS. The ability to revert offers a degree of control over the user experience, allowing individuals to prioritize desired functionalities over the latest software features.

The following sections will explore the complexities and considerations involved in performing this action, including the necessary preparations, potential risks, and the specific steps required for a successful outcome.

1. Data backup imperative

Prior to initiating a downgrade of an iPhone’s iOS, a comprehensive data backup is indispensable. The procedure inherently involves overwriting the device’s existing operating system and data partitions. Without a recent backup, all user data, including contacts, photos, messages, application data, and settings, will be irretrievably lost. This data loss is a direct consequence of the re-installation process, which effectively wipes the device’s storage.

The recommended approach involves creating a full device backup using iTunes or iCloud. iTunes backups are stored locally on a computer, while iCloud backups are stored in the cloud. Each method offers distinct advantages: iTunes backups tend to be faster, while iCloud backups provide accessibility from any location with an internet connection. Regularly scheduled backups are crucial to ensure minimal data loss in the event of an unforeseen issue during the downgrade process. For example, should the downgrade fail and the device enter recovery mode, the only viable solution might be a full restore from a backup.

The presence of a recent, verified backup is therefore not merely a suggestion but a prerequisite for any attempt to revert an iPhone’s iOS. It mitigates the risk of permanent data loss associated with the complexities and inherent risks of the procedure. Neglecting this critical step renders the user vulnerable to substantial data loss and negates the ability to revert to a functional state should complications arise.

2. SHSH blobs necessity

The validity of restoring a previous iOS version onto an iPhone is intrinsically linked to the presence and usability of SHSH (Signature Hash) blobs. These small pieces of data serve as digital signatures, authorized by Apple, which are required to authenticate the firmware during the restore process. When an individual attempts to revert an iPhone to an older iOS version, iTunes communicates with Apple’s servers to request permission to install the specific firmware. Apples servers, in turn, verify the authenticity of the SHSH blobs associated with that iOS version and the device. If valid blobs are not presented, Apple’s servers will refuse to authorize the installation, preventing the downgrade.

The need for SHSH blobs arises from Apple’s security measures, which prevent the installation of older, potentially vulnerable, iOS versions after a newer version has been released and signed. Consider a scenario where a user wishes to revert to iOS 14 after upgrading to iOS 15 due to performance issues. If Apple is no longer signing iOS 14, the user must have saved the SHSH blobs for iOS 14 while it was still being actively signed by Apple. These saved blobs act as proof that Apple authorized the installation of iOS 14 on that specific device at a particular point in time. Without these pre-saved blobs, the downgrade is generally impossible using conventional methods.

In conclusion, SHSH blobs act as a critical gatekeeper, dictating the feasibility of reverting to a prior iOS version. Their absence effectively bars the downgrade, reinforcing Apple’s control over the iOS ecosystem and serving to protect users from potentially harmful security exploits present in older software. While third-party tools and jailbreaking methods might offer alternative paths, these approaches introduce complexities and risks that are not present when utilizing valid SHSH blobs and official Apple channels (when available). Therefore, the understanding and potential acquisition of these blobs are paramount for individuals contemplating downgrading their iPhones.

3. Apple’s signing policy

Apple’s signing policy exerts absolute control over the viability of downgrading an iPhone’s iOS. This policy dictates which iOS versions are authorized for installation on a given device at any specific time. Apple digitally signs each iOS version with a unique cryptographic key. When an attempt is made to install or restore an iOS version, the device verifies this signature against Apple’s servers. If the signature is valid and the iOS version is currently being signed by Apple, the installation proceeds. However, if the signature is invalid or the specific iOS version is no longer being signed, the installation is blocked. This mechanism directly affects the ability to revert to a previous iOS, as only currently signed versions are permitted.

The impact of Apple’s signing policy manifests in the limited timeframe available for downgrading. Typically, Apple ceases signing older iOS versions shortly after releasing a new update. This practice serves multiple purposes, including encouraging users to adopt the latest security patches, streamlining support efforts, and mitigating fragmentation across the iOS ecosystem. A practical consequence is that users who experience issues after updating to a new iOS version have a restricted window to revert to the previous, more stable version. Once Apple stops signing the older version, the option to downgrade, using standard methods, is effectively removed. For example, if a user updates to iOS 17.4 and encounters persistent bugs, they may have only a week or two to revert to iOS 17.3.1 before Apple ceases signing that version.

In summary, Apple’s signing policy constitutes a fundamental barrier to unrestrained iOS downgrading. It introduces a temporal constraint, restricting downgrade opportunities to the period during which Apple actively signs a particular iOS version. While alternative methods, such as jailbreaking and utilizing saved SHSH blobs, exist, they are significantly more complex and carry inherent risks. Therefore, understanding Apples signing policy is essential for anyone contemplating reverting an iPhones iOS, as it determines the practical feasibility of the endeavor.

4. Firmware file acquisition

The process of reverting an iPhone’s operating system to a previous version necessitates the acquisition of the corresponding firmware file, commonly referred to as an IPSW file. This file contains the complete iOS operating system image required to reinstall the software on the device. The IPSW file acts as the foundation for the entire downgrade procedure; without it, the process cannot commence. The correct IPSW file, matching the specific iPhone model and the target iOS version, must be obtained to ensure compatibility and prevent potential errors during the restoration process.

The acquisition of a legitimate and untampered IPSW file is paramount for a successful and safe downgrade. Downloading firmware files from unofficial sources introduces the risk of installing malicious software or corrupted files, potentially rendering the device inoperable or compromising its security. Reputable sources, such as Apple’s servers (accessed through iTunes or Finder) or trusted third-party websites that mirror Apple’s downloads, are the recommended avenues for obtaining IPSW files. For example, failing to verify the checksum of a downloaded IPSW file against the officially published checksum could lead to the installation of a compromised firmware, resulting in device instability or security breaches. Therefore, meticulous attention to the source and integrity of the IPSW file is critical.

In conclusion, firmware file acquisition forms an indispensable component of the iOS downgrade procedure. The selection of a valid, uncorrupted IPSW file from a trusted source directly impacts the success and safety of the endeavor. Neglecting this crucial step exposes the device to potential risks, ranging from software malfunction to security vulnerabilities. Therefore, a thorough understanding of the significance of firmware file acquisition is paramount for anyone considering reverting their iPhone’s operating system.

5. DFU mode execution

Device Firmware Update (DFU) mode execution constitutes a crucial component in the process of reverting an iPhone’s operating system, particularly when encountering complications during a standard restore. This mode permits the bypassing of the device’s operating system to directly interact with the bootloader. In scenarios where an iPhone becomes unresponsive or fails to recognize the IPSW file during a typical downgrade attempt, entering DFU mode provides an alternative pathway to force the installation of the desired iOS version. The inability to enter DFU mode can effectively prevent a user from completing the downgrade procedure, especially if the device is stuck in a recovery loop or displays persistent errors during the regular restoration process.

The necessity for DFU mode stems from its ability to circumvent limitations imposed by a malfunctioning or corrupted operating system. For instance, if a user attempts to downgrade their iPhone using iTunes or Finder and encounters error codes or a frozen progress bar, it often indicates an underlying software issue preventing the successful installation. By initiating DFU mode, the user effectively resets the device to its most basic operational state, enabling the direct overwriting of the firmware without interference from the problematic operating system. This method allows for a cleaner and more reliable installation of the desired iOS version, thereby facilitating the downgrade. However, incorrect execution of DFU mode carries risks, potentially leading to a “bricked” device if interrupted or performed improperly.

In summary, DFU mode execution serves as a critical troubleshooting step within the context of downgrading an iPhone’s iOS. Its ability to bypass the existing operating system provides a necessary mechanism for resolving software-related installation failures. Though not always required, understanding and correctly implementing DFU mode is essential for individuals seeking to revert their iPhones to a previous iOS version, particularly when faced with persistent restoration errors or unresponsive devices. The safe and effective utilization of DFU mode substantially increases the likelihood of a successful downgrade in challenging circumstances.

6. Potential bricking risk

The potential for “bricking” a device represents a significant hazard directly associated with the process of reverting an iPhone’s iOS. “Bricking” signifies rendering a device inoperable, transforming it into a non-functional state akin to a brick. This risk escalates during iOS downgrades due to the inherent complexities and the potential for errors arising from various sources, including interrupted installations, incompatible firmware, or improper execution of technical procedures such as DFU mode. A device rendered unusable through a failed downgrade requires advanced troubleshooting, and in some instances, may be irreparable, necessitating replacement.

Specific scenarios illustrate the causes of this risk. An interruption during the firmware installation process, such as a power outage or accidental disconnection, can corrupt the operating system files, leading to a bricked device. Similarly, attempting to install an IPSW file incompatible with the specific iPhone model will almost certainly result in failure, potentially leaving the device in an unrecoverable state. Furthermore, the improper execution of DFU mode, especially failing to follow the correct timing and button sequences, can trigger unintended consequences and render the device unusable. For example, a user attempting to downgrade to an unsigned iOS version without valid SHSH blobs faces a high probability of bricking the device.

Mitigating the potential for bricking requires meticulous preparation and adherence to established procedures. Ensuring a stable power source, using compatible and verified IPSW files, and precisely following the steps for DFU mode entry are essential precautions. Thoroughly researching the downgrade process and understanding the associated risks is paramount. In conclusion, the potential for bricking constitutes a serious concern within the context of downgrading an iPhone’s iOS. Understanding the causes, implementing preventative measures, and exercising caution throughout the process are crucial to minimizing this risk and safeguarding the device’s functionality.

7. Jailbreak dependence

The feasibility of reverting an iPhone’s operating system frequently exhibits a direct correlation with the device’s jailbreak status. While official methods for reverting rely on Apple’s signing policy and SHSH blobs, jailbreaking offers alternative pathways, albeit often with increased complexity and inherent risks. The absence of a jailbreak often limits downgrade options to those iOS versions still actively signed by Apple. However, if a device is already jailbroken, or if the user is willing to jailbreak, more extensive possibilities may become available, including downgrading to unsigned iOS versions. For instance, a user who updated to a new iOS version and discovered incompatibility with a preferred application might find that jailbreaking provides the necessary means to downgrade to a previous, compatible version. This dependence arises because jailbreaking circumvents certain security restrictions imposed by Apple, allowing for greater manipulation of the operating system.

Furthermore, the use of specific tools designed for downgrading iPhones often requires a jailbroken state. These tools leverage vulnerabilities exposed through the jailbreaking process to install unsigned firmware. This reliance on jailbreaking represents both an opportunity and a challenge. The opportunity lies in regaining control over the device’s operating system and accessing older features or maintaining compatibility with older apps. The challenge stems from the inherent instability and potential security risks associated with jailbreaking. A poorly executed jailbreak or the installation of incompatible tweaks can render the device unusable, highlighting the critical need for caution and thorough research. Consider a user attempting to use a custom downgrade tool that necessitates a specific jailbreak version. Failure to comply with these requirements could lead to installation failures or, more seriously, bricking the device.

In summary, the dependence of certain iOS downgrade methods on jailbreaking underscores the ongoing tension between user control and Apple’s ecosystem restrictions. While jailbreaking can unlock downgrade options not otherwise available, it introduces significant complexities and potential vulnerabilities. The decision to jailbreak as a means to facilitate a downgrade should be approached with considerable care, weighing the potential benefits against the inherent risks. The practical significance lies in recognizing that a user’s ability to revert an iPhone’s iOS is frequently intertwined with the willingness to engage with the jailbreaking community and its associated tools.

8. Tool compatibility checks

The process of reverting an iPhone’s operating system is contingent upon the utilization of specialized software tools. Ensuring compatibility between these tools, the target iOS version, and the specific iPhone model is of paramount importance. Failure to verify such compatibility can lead to installation failures, data loss, or irreparable damage to the device.

  • IPSW File Verification

    The designated software tool must accurately identify and support the specific IPSW (iPhone Software Package) file intended for installation. Attempting to install an IPSW file designed for a different iPhone model or iOS version will invariably result in an error and potential device malfunction. For example, a tool designed to install iOS 13 on an iPhone 7 will be incompatible with an IPSW file for iOS 15 or an iPhone X. Accurate identification of the IPSW file by the tool is crucial.

  • Device Model Support

    Each software tool possesses a defined range of supported iPhone models. A tool developed for older iPhone models may lack the necessary drivers and protocols to interact correctly with newer devices. Utilizing an unsupported tool can lead to incomplete installations or the inability to recognize the device, hindering the downgrade process. Consider a scenario where a tool designed prior to the release of the iPhone 14 is used. It may lack the code necessary to communicate with the device’s hardware, rendering it useless for downgrading.

  • Operating System Requirements

    The host computer’s operating system (macOS or Windows) must meet the tool’s minimum system requirements. Compatibility issues between the tool and the operating system can manifest as installation errors, crashes, or unpredictable behavior during the downgrade. If a tool requires macOS Mojave or later, attempting to run it on an older macOS version may result in functional limitations or complete failure. This ensures the underlying system can properly execute the tool’s code.

  • Jailbreak Compatibility

    Certain downgrade tools necessitate a jailbroken iPhone. The specific jailbreak version and associated tweaks must be compatible with the tool to function correctly. Conflicts between the jailbreak environment and the downgrade tool can cause instability and installation errors. For instance, a tool requiring a checkra1n jailbreak may not function properly with a different jailbreak method such as unc0ver. The interaction between the jailbreak and the tool’s code is critical for proper execution.

These compatibility factors collectively determine the likelihood of a successful and safe iOS downgrade. Addressing these elements before commencing the downgrade helps mitigate potential risks and ensures a smoother transition. Failure to perform these checks introduces a higher probability of encountering errors or bricking the device.

Frequently Asked Questions

This section addresses common inquiries and misconceptions surrounding the procedure of reverting an iPhone’s operating system to a previous version. The provided information aims to clarify the process and its associated risks.

Question 1: Is downgrading an iPhone’s iOS officially supported by Apple?

Generally, Apple does not officially support the downgrading process for prolonged periods. The company typically ceases signing older iOS versions shortly after releasing newer updates, thereby restricting users to the latest available software.

Question 2: What are SHSH blobs, and why are they important for downgrading?

SHSH blobs are digital signatures unique to each device and iOS version. These blobs, when saved, allow for the restoration of older iOS versions, even after Apple has stopped signing them. Without these blobs, downgrading to an unsigned iOS version is typically impossible using standard methods.

Question 3: What is the potential for data loss during an iOS downgrade?

Data loss is a significant risk associated with downgrading an iPhone’s iOS. The process involves overwriting the device’s existing operating system, which can result in the erasure of all user data. A recent and verified backup is crucial to mitigate this risk.

Question 4: Is jailbreaking necessary for downgrading an iPhone?

Jailbreaking is not always necessary, but it can expand downgrade options. Certain methods and tools designed for downgrading require a jailbroken device, allowing for the installation of unsigned firmware. However, jailbreaking introduces additional complexities and potential risks.

Question 5: What does “bricking” a device mean in the context of iOS downgrading?

“Bricking” refers to rendering a device inoperable, effectively transforming it into a non-functional state. This can occur due to interrupted installations, incompatible firmware, or improper execution of technical procedures during the downgrade process.

Question 6: How can the risk of bricking a device during a downgrade be minimized?

Minimizing the risk of bricking involves meticulous preparation, including ensuring a stable power source, using compatible and verified IPSW files, and precisely following the steps for entering DFU mode. Thorough research and understanding of the associated risks are also essential.

Key takeaways include the critical importance of data backups, the significance of SHSH blobs for unsigned downgrades, and the inherent risks associated with the procedure. Diligence and informed decision-making are paramount.

The subsequent sections will explore specific tools and techniques employed in the process of downgrading an iPhone’s iOS, providing a more detailed understanding of the technical aspects involved.

Tips for “downgrade iphone ios”

These tips are intended to minimize risks and enhance the probability of a successful “downgrade iphone ios”. Adherence to these guidelines is crucial for preserving device functionality and data integrity.

Tip 1: Verify IPSW File Integrity. Before initiating the downgrade process, confirm the integrity of the IPSW file by cross-referencing its SHA checksum with a trusted source. A corrupted or tampered IPSW file can lead to device instability or complete failure during installation.

Tip 2: Ensure Adequate Battery Charge. Maintaining a sufficient battery level (at least 75%) on the iPhone throughout the downgrade process is essential. An unexpected power loss during the procedure can interrupt the installation and potentially brick the device. Connect the iPhone to a reliable power source.

Tip 3: Use a Stable Internet Connection. A consistent and reliable internet connection is necessary during the downgrade process, particularly when iTunes or Finder is communicating with Apple’s servers for authentication or firmware verification. Interruptions in connectivity can cause errors and interrupt the installation.

Tip 4: Understand Device Compatibility. Meticulously verify that the chosen IPSW file is specifically designed for the exact iPhone model. Attempting to install an incorrect IPSW file can result in severe device malfunction. Cross-reference model numbers and compatibility charts before proceeding.

Tip 5: Save SHSH Blobs Proactively. If considering future downgrades, proactively save SHSH blobs for the current iOS version using appropriate tools while Apple is still signing it. These blobs are essential for downgrading to unsigned iOS versions and can only be obtained while Apple authorizes the specific version.

Tip 6: Perform a Clean Restore. When possible, opt for a clean restore rather than restoring from a backup immediately after downgrading. A clean restore minimizes the potential for conflicts or issues arising from corrupted data within the backup file. Install essential applications and data selectively.

Tip 7: Thoroughly Research the Process. Prior to initiating “downgrade iphone ios,” conduct extensive research on the specific steps and potential pitfalls. Consult reputable online resources and forums for detailed instructions and troubleshooting advice tailored to the device model and target iOS version. This knowledge can significantly mitigate risks.

Adherence to these tips will enhance the probability of a successful “downgrade iphone ios” procedure, safeguarding the device against potential complications and preserving data integrity.

The following section will delve into alternative methods of “downgrade iphone ios”, including the use of third-party tools and techniques, and their associated implications.

Conclusion

This exploration has elucidated the multifaceted nature of reverting an iPhone’s operating system. The process is demonstrably intricate, demanding a comprehensive understanding of Apple’s signing policies, the role of SHSH blobs, potential compatibility issues, and the inherent risks of data loss or device failure. The decision to undertake such an action necessitates careful consideration of these factors and a realistic assessment of one’s technical capabilities.

The information presented underscores the importance of informed decision-making in navigating the complexities of iOS management. The potential benefits of “downgrade iphone ios”, such as regaining functionality or improving performance, must be weighed against the associated risks. Prudence and diligent adherence to established protocols are paramount to preserving device integrity and minimizing adverse consequences.